LOT 2050

Post Medieval Gemstone with Crouching Ibex

20TH CENTURY A.D.

3/4 in. (1.6 grams, 18 mm).

Ellipsoid plaque with intaglio representing an ibex with head turned to the rear, legs folded beneath the body. [No Reserve]

Provenance

Property of a London lady; from her family collection formed in the 1970s.
From the private collection of John Meredith, acquired since the 1990s; thence by descent.
